KATHUA May 25: Ashkoor Ahmed Wani, Dy. Inspector General of Police, Jammu Samba Kathua Range today donated 13 wheel chairs to physically challenged persons of district Kathua under Civic Action Programme (CAP) 2016-17.
Mr Wani said the main objective of donating wheel chairs to physically challenged persons is to instill confidence among them. Wheel chairs are highly beneficial for the physically challenged persons. It provides a sense of comforts, mobility, independence and freedom and also gain access to the lifestyle which they whished for, he added.
During the function besides, representative of the civil society, Mohd. Suleman Choudhary-, SSP Kathua, Rajnish Pran, SSP SO to DIG JSK Range, Khalil Poswal, ASP Kathua, Shamsher Singh Sambyal, Dy.SP Hqrs, Parul Bhardwaj, Dy.SP DAR and Ravail Singh Choudhary, SDPO Border Kathua were present on the occasion.
DIG Jammu interacted with the beneficiaries and complimented them for coming to DPL Kathua despite constant physical exertion. He also assured them that every help will be provided as and when they required. During function Mr Wani gave Rs.5000 to a girl student namely Kavita Sharma D/o Raj Gopal (SPO) R/o Basohli, Kathua as reward for securing 94.4 % marks in matriculation examination. The Civic Action Programme was followed by Police Public Interface organized by Range Police Hqrs. Jammu at DPL Kathua.
